Da Vinci was born in Vinci, a small Tuscan village near Florence, in 1452. He was the son of a notary and a peasant woman, and despite being an illegitimate child, was given the surname “da Vinci” (meaning “of Vinci”) as a sign of his father’s recognition.

Although he received little formal education, da Vinci was a naturally curious and intellectually inclined child, showing an early interest in drawing, painting, and sculpting. As he grew older, da Vinci’s interests expanded to include a wide range of fields, from mathematics and engineering to music and anatomy.

He studied under Andrea del Verrocchio, a renowned artist, and was soon working alongside him as an assistant. It was during this time that da Vinci began to develop his own unique style, incorporating elements of naturalism and realism into his work.

Throughout his life, da Vinci continued to experiment and explore, developing new techniques and pushing the boundaries of what was possible in art and science. He left behind a vast body of work, including some of the most famous paintings and sketches in history, as well as numerous manuscripts and notes on a wide range of topics.

Despite being one of the most famous painters of all time, da Vinci actually completed relatively few paintings during his lifetime.

In fact, only around 17 of his works survive today, with some sources suggesting that he may have only completed a handful more that have since been lost. Part of the reason for this is that da Vinci was notoriously slow and meticulous in his work, often taking years to complete a single painting.

However, another factor was the wide range of interests and pursuits that occupied da Vinci’s time. In addition to his work as a painter, he was also constantly studying and experimenting in other areas, such as anatomy, engineering, and geology.

This meant that he often had limited time and energy to devote to his painting, and likely preferred to work on projects that allowed him to explore his many interests at once.

Leonardo da Vinci’s Apprenticeship at Age 14

Verrocchio’s studio was one of the most prestigious in Florence at the time, and da Vinci quickly learned the fundamentals of painting, including how to mix colors, use different brushstrokes and apply different techniques to create depth, color, and a sense of realism. But beyond that, Verrocchio also introduced him to the principles of design, including perspective, proportion, and composition, and encouraged him to begin exploring other areas of knowledge, such as mathematics, architecture, and anatomy.

Under Verrocchio’s guidance, da Vinci developed a keen interest in mathematics and engineering, using his knowledge of these subjects to inform his art and vice versa. He spent countless hours studying the human body, dissecting corpses to better understand anatomy and using this knowledge to create lifelike compositions in his art.

In engineering, he designed machines and other inventions, experimenting with pulleys, gears, and other innovations to try to solve practical problems, such as how to lift heavy objects or pump water. Leonardo da Vinci’s Lack of Formal Education

Leonardo da Vinci’s Music Abilities and Compositions

In addition to his talents as an artist and engineer, da Vinci also had a great love of music. He was a skilled musician himself, playing the lyre, flute, and singing, and he also composed his own music.

He even wrote treatises on music theory and notation, detailing his own unique system of musical notation and demonstrating his knowledge of various musical styles and instruments. Several of the musical manuscripts that da Vinci left behind are still preserved today, giving us a glimpse into the musical world of this celebrated polymath.

The Enduring Masterpieces – The Last Supper and Mona Lisa

While the Gran Cavallo was never completed, da Vinci did finish several other works that continue to captivate and inspire viewers to this day. Perhaps the most famous and iconic of these is the Mona Lisa, a portrait of a woman that is widely considered to be one of the greatest masterpieces in the history of art.

Painted in oil on a small wood panel, the Mona Lisa is renowned for its subtle use of lighting and color, as well as its enigmatic smile and piercing gaze. Another of da Vinci’s most famous works is The Last Supper, a mural painting depicting the final meal Jesus shared with his disciples before his crucifixion.

Painted in the late 15th century, the painting is an innovative masterpiece of Renaissance art, showing Christ and his disciples seated at a table in a small room. Despite its age and the ravages of time, the painting remains a hauntingly beautiful and evocative work, a testament to da Vinci’s skill and artistry.

Leonardo da Vinci’s Notebooks and Their Significance

Da Vinci’s notebooks are a treasure trove of knowledge and creativity. They contain his observations, sketches, and extensive notes on a wide range of subjects, from anatomy and botany to engineering, astronomy, and even military strategies.

These notebooks demonstrate da Vinci’s insatiable curiosity and his commitment to understanding the natural world around him. One of the most famous notebooks attributed to da Vinci is the Codex Hammer, also known as the Codex Leicester.

Named after its former owner, the American business magnate Armand Hammer, this notebook focuses primarily on da Vinci’s scientific musings. It contains his observations on topics such as the nature of water, the movement of celestial bodies, and the basic principles of geology.

The Codex Hammer is now owned by Bill Gates, who acquired it for a staggering 30 million dollars. This acquisition allowed the notebook to be further studied and shared with the world.

Another significant notebook is the Codex Atlanticus, a collection of drawings and writings on various subjects compiled by da Vinci and his assistants. It includes everything from anatomical studies and mathematical calculations to designs for machines and inventions.

Leonardo da Vinci’s Geological Observations Challenging the Biblical Timeline

One area in which da Vinci’s thinking deviated from the beliefs of his time was his geological observations. Through his careful examination of geological formations, he came to question the traditional biblical timeline that placed the age of the Earth at around six thousand years.

Da Vinci’s observations of rock layers, erosion patterns, and the movement of rivers led him to deduce that the Earth was far older than what was commonly accepted at the time. His observations pointed to a much longer history for our planet, one that extended over thousands or even millions of years.

Da Vinci’s understanding of light and color was groundbreaking and revolutionized artistic and scientific perspectives.

He keenly observed the properties of illumination, recognizing the interplay between light and shadow and its impact on depth perception. His mastery of chiaroscuro, the technique of contrasting light and dark areas, added a three-dimensional quality to his paintings that was unprecedented in his time.

Additionally, da Vinci’s scientific inquiries led him to question and explain the phenomenon of the blue hue of the sky. He theorized that the scattering of sunlight by tiny particles in the Earth’s atmosphere caused this optical effect.

While his explanation was not entirely correct, his observations laid the foundation for future investigations into the properties of light and color.

Leonardo da Vinci’s Relocation to France and Final Years

In 1516, at the age of 64, da Vinci received an invitation from King Francis I of France to relocate to the country. The King, a patron of the arts and a great admirer of da Vinci’s genius, offered him a comfortable life and the opportunity to pursue his artistic and intellectual endeavors in a new environment.

Da Vinci accepted the offer and embarked on a journey to France, leaving behind the cultural epicenter of Florence. Arriving in France, da Vinci settled in the Clos Luc, a manor house located in the Loire Valley near the royal residence of Amboise.

France quickly became a place of residence for the renowned artist and inventor, where he was granted both financial security and absolute freedom to explore his interests. He continued to work on various projects for the French court, including designing costumes for royal events, planning elaborate parades, and constructing sculptures.

Da Vinci’s final years in France were marked by a sense of fulfillment and serenity. Surrounded by a supportive network of friends and patrons, he relished the intellectual stimulation and creative freedom that came with his new environment.

The exact circumstances surrounding da Vinci’s death and his subsequent burial remain shrouded in mystery.

According to historical accounts, he passed away on May 2, 1519, at the age of 67. However, the cause of his death remains a subject of speculation.

One widely accepted theory is that da Vinci suffered a stroke, as described by his contemporary and biographer Giorgio Vasari. Symptoms such as paralysis of one side of the body and difficulty speaking are consistent with this diagnosis.

Other theories propose that other ailments, such as heart disease or kidney failure, may have contributed to his demise. Without access to modern medical records, the true cause of da Vinci’s death cannot be definitively determined.

After his passing, da Vinci was reportedly buried in the grounds of the Chteau du Clos Luc, the residence where he spent his final years. However, the exact location of his burial remains a mystery.

Over the years, various attempts have been made to locate his remains, but they have all been inconclusive. Some researchers believe that da Vinci’s remains were moved from the original burial site during the French Revolution, while others suggest that they may have been lost or intentionally hidden.

To this day, the precise whereabouts of da Vinci’s final resting place remain unknown, adding to the aura of intrigue surrounding his legacy.
